Top 10 JavaScript Frameworks for Web Development

Are you looking to build a web application using JavaScript? If yes, then you must be aware of the importance of using a JavaScript framework. A JavaScript framework is a pre-written code that helps developers to build web applications quickly and efficiently. There are many JavaScript frameworks available in the market, but choosing the right one can be a daunting task. In this article, we will discuss the top 10 JavaScript frameworks for web development that you can use to build your next web application.

1. React

React is one of the most popular JavaScript frameworks for web development. It was developed by Facebook and is used by many big companies like Netflix, Airbnb, and Instagram. React is a component-based framework that allows developers to build reusable UI components. It also uses a virtual DOM, which makes it faster than other frameworks. React is easy to learn and has a large community, which makes it easy to find solutions to any problems you may encounter.

2. Angular

Angular is another popular JavaScript framework for web development. It was developed by Google and is used by many big companies like Microsoft, IBM, and PayPal. Angular is a full-featured framework that provides a complete solution for building web applications. It uses a two-way data binding, which makes it easy to manage data between the view and the model. Angular also has a large community and provides excellent documentation.

3. Vue.js

Vue.js is a progressive JavaScript framework for building user interfaces. It was developed by Evan You and has gained popularity in recent years. Vue.js is easy to learn and has a small learning curve. It also provides excellent documentation and has a large community. Vue.js is a lightweight framework that can be used for building small to medium-sized web applications.

4. Ember.js

Ember.js is a JavaScript framework for building ambitious web applications. It was developed by Yehuda Katz and Tom Dale and is used by many big companies like LinkedIn, Netflix, and Square. Ember.js is a full-featured framework that provides a complete solution for building web applications. It uses a convention over configuration approach, which makes it easy to get started. Ember.js also has a large community and provides excellent documentation.

5. Backbone.js

Backbone.js is a lightweight JavaScript framework for building web applications. It was developed by Jeremy Ashkenas and is used by many big companies like Airbnb, Walmart, and SoundCloud. Backbone.js provides a minimal set of functionality, which makes it easy to learn and use. It also provides excellent documentation and has a large community. Backbone.js is a good choice for building small to medium-sized web applications.

6. Meteor

Meteor is a full-stack JavaScript framework for building web and mobile applications. It was developed by Meteor Development Group and is used by many big companies like Mazda, Honeywell, and Qualcomm. Meteor provides a complete solution for building web and mobile applications. It uses a reactive data approach, which makes it easy to manage data between the view and the model. Meteor also has a large community and provides excellent documentation.

7. Aurelia

Aurelia is a JavaScript framework for building web applications. It was developed by Rob Eisenberg and is used by many big companies like Deloitte, Siemens, and HCL. Aurelia is a full-featured framework that provides a complete solution for building web applications. It uses a two-way data binding, which makes it easy to manage data between the view and the model. Aurelia also has a large community and provides excellent documentation.

8. Mithril

Mithril is a lightweight JavaScript framework for building web applications. It was developed by Leo Horie and is used by many big companies like Nike, Vimeo, and Fitbit. Mithril provides a minimal set of functionality, which makes it easy to learn and use. It also provides excellent documentation and has a small community. Mithril is a good choice for building small to medium-sized web applications.

9. Polymer

Polymer is a JavaScript framework for building web components. It was developed by Google and is used by many big companies like Coca-Cola, ING, and IBM. Polymer provides a complete solution for building web components. It uses a two-way data binding, which makes it easy to manage data between the view and the model. Polymer also has a large community and provides excellent documentation.

10. Knockout

Knockout is a lightweight JavaScript framework for building web applications. It was developed by Steve Sanderson and is used by many big companies like Microsoft, Dell, and Intel. Knockout provides a minimal set of functionality, which makes it easy to learn and use. It also provides excellent documentation and has a small community. Knockout is a good choice for building small to medium-sized web applications.

Conclusion

Choosing the right JavaScript framework for web development can be a daunting task. In this article, we have discussed the top 10 JavaScript frameworks for web development that you can use to build your next web application. Each framework has its own strengths and weaknesses, so it is important to choose the one that best fits your needs. Whether you are building a small to medium-sized web application or a large-scale web application, there is a JavaScript framework that can help you get the job done.

Editor Recommended Sites

AI and Tech News
Best Online AI Courses
Classic Writing Analysis
Tears of the Kingdom Roleplay
Switch Tears of the Kingdom fan page: Fan page for the sequal to breath of the wild 2
Developer Painpoints: Common issues when using a particular cloud tool, programming language or framework
Crypto Insights - Data about crypto alt coins: Find the best alt coins based on ratings across facets of the team, the coin and the chain
Machine Learning Recipes: Tutorials tips and tricks for machine learning engineers, large language model LLM Ai engineers
Best Strategy Games - Highest Rated Strategy Games & Top Ranking Strategy Games: Find the best Strategy games of all time